A leading global real estate firm is seeking an Electrical Shift Engineer in Slough. The role involves overseeing maintenance of critical MEP systems within data centers, ensuring compliance and technical report generation. Candidates should have at least 5 years of experience and an Electrical Engineering apprenticeship. Effective communication and the ability to work under pressure are essential. As the post holder, you will be expected to have extensive understanding of Critical Facilities/Data Centre infrastructure (Mechanical, Electrical, Plumbing & associated assets). As an integrated member of the engineering shift team, you will be responsible for effective inspection, operation and maintenance of all associated MEP assets within the critical facility, with a primary focus on critical facilities risk management, enhancing the quality of the service delivery through effective technical engineering capabilities.
As an electrical biased engineer you are expected to take the lead in the Planned, Corrective and Reactive Maintenance tasks as well as other associated assets when required. You will have the ability to issue PTW, ensuring compliance with method statements, risk assessments.
